Uniform Marker Field on a Cylinder
Kříž, Radim ; Havel, Jiří (referee) ; Herout, Adam (advisor)
This work presents a new extension for Uniform Marker Field, which is able to detect UMF on the cylinder. First part of the text deals with Augmented reality and focuses on systems using markers. It discusses the actual state-of-the-art systems and its possibilities. After that it focuses more deeply on the marker system Uniform marker field and its grayscale variants. Next part of the work describes properties of the cylinder projected in real space. Important properties for detecting are discussed in detail. Then the proposal and description of detection algorithm is presented. Implementation of algorithm is tested and evaluated on the very end of this thesis.

Fast Computation of Ray-Triangle Intersection
Procházka, Václav ; Havel, Jiří (referee) ; Herout, Adam (advisor)
In this thesis we try to examine speed of 6 methods for ray-triangle intersection computation, which is elementary operation performed in raytracing. We examine their software implementations in C++ and SSE, for both single-ray and 4-ray packet implementation, as well as their hypothetical hardware implementation. Methods are tested with both randomly generated and real scenes and best results were measured for method Havel Herout (SSE4) among single-ray implementations and Shevtsov's method (SSE) among ray-packet implementations, where Shevtsov's method is of those two more suitable for hardware implementation.

Android IP Camera
Chvála, Jan ; Havel, Jiří (referee) ; Herout, Adam (advisor)
The goal of this thesis is to design a system which would allow video data streaming from a mobile device and real time playback using a standard web browser. The technological background and the implementation platform are both part of this thesis. Web Real Time Communications (WebRTC) technology was used for acquiring multimedia data on mobile device. This technology is natively supported in the latest major web browsers and in WebView component (Android version 5.0 and above). Sending push notifications from a server to a mobile device to start the streaming is done with Google Cloud Messaging technology. The resultant system allows a user to start the application on mobile device with easy web browser access. This starts the multimedia stream from device, which can be parametrized and secured by password. The benefit of this thesis is the overview of WebRTC technology and its demonstration. The IP camera implementation shows how easy it is to use the WebRTC in real applications.

Al-alloy die-castings for automotive industry
Havel, Jiří ; Nová, Iva (referee) ; Čech, Jaroslav (advisor)
This search is concentrated on Pressure-castings of aluminum alloys for the automotive industry. In the theoretical part of this topic is described in terms of technology for casting aluminum alloys with a focus on high-pressure casting of aluminum alloy AlSi9Cu3 and methods of detecting residual stress. In the experimental section is a sample of residual stress measurements on samples cast alloy AlSi9Cu3.
